Here is the narrative history of Verokha:
Verokha Prime, often simply called Verokha, was once the jewel of Sector 36—a prototype world for atmospheric manipulation and hyper-dense urban living, designed by the Terran Empire to test the limits of societal efficiency. It was a place of crystal spires and engineered gardens. The Sundering in 3200 CE shattered reality, severing Verokha from the galactic supply lines that fed its massive population.
When the Sundering occurred, the planetary atmospheric stabilizers—massive geo-engineering towers—suffered a catastrophic malfunction. Some archivists believe this was sabotage; others believe it was a desperate, failed attempt to shield the planet from the spatial ripples destroying the rest of the galaxy. The result was the "Eternal Shroud," a suffocating blanket of toxic gray mist that locked the world in twilight for 1000 years.
Civilization bifurcated instantly. The intellectual elite—engineers, scientists, and high-ranking bureaucrats—retreated to the upper levels of the titanic spires, rising above the heaviest toxins. They formed the Technocratic Directorate, hoarding functional pre-Sundering technology. The masses were left below in the "Lowlands," forced to scavenge where the air was thick with chemical residue and sunlight was a myth.
